Misled Video Sparks False Alarm Over Iranian Attack on US Base
A video circulating on social media claiming to show an Iranian attack on the U.S. Arifjan base in Kuwait has been found to be misleading, according to Misbar's investigation.
The footage is from 2025 and actually depicts an Iranian shelling in Haifa during the 12-day war between Israel and Iran.
The video shows missiles launched by Iran toward Israel, with one landing near the Port of Haifa, triggering fires. Israeli media reported that about 30 missiles were launched toward Israel, with several striking three locations in Haifa, injuring 15 people, damaging seven buildings, and setting several cars on fire.
